Word Count and Article Length
Content VolumeWord count must serve the reader, not search engines. A gaming news update does not need 2000 words. A full game walkthrough should not be cut to 800 words. Write until the topic is fully covered and stop. Never pad content with repeated points, filler summaries, or obvious statements just to hit a word count target.
Every article must open with a clear introduction that explains what the reader will learn and why it matters. Every article must close with a conclusion that summarises the key takeaways. Both sections count toward your word total. Introductions should be 80 to 150 words. Conclusions should be 60 to 120 words.
Keep individual paragraphs between 2 and 5 sentences. No wall-of-text paragraphs. No single-sentence paragraphs unless used intentionally for emphasis. Each paragraph must contain one clear idea or point. Google and readers both reward scannable, well-spaced content.
On-Page SEO Requirements
SEO CriticalOn-page SEO is not optional. Every single rule in this section must be followed in every article you submit. Articles missing required SEO elements will be returned for revision before they are reviewed for publishing.
Every article has exactly one H1 heading. The H1 is the article title. It must contain the primary keyword and be between 50 and 60 characters so it does not get truncated in Google search results. The H1 must accurately describe what the article covers. Clickbait or misleading titles are rejected. Do not repeat the H1 anywhere inside the article body.
Format example: Best RPG Games for PC in 2025 (Top 15 Picks)
Submit a suggested meta title between 50 and 60 characters and a meta description between 150 and 160 characters. The meta description must include the primary keyword naturally, describe the article content accurately, and include a soft call to action such as “find out more” or “read the full guide”. Do not use special characters, excessive punctuation, or all-caps text in meta fields.
Meta title limit: 50 to 60 characters Meta description limit: 150 to 160 characters
Submit a suggested URL slug with your article. The slug must be lowercase, use hyphens between words, contain the primary keyword, and be as short as possible while remaining descriptive. Remove stop words like “a”, “the”, “and”, “of” from slugs. Never use underscores, spaces, or special characters in slugs.
Good example: best-rpg-games-pc Bad example: the-best-rpg-games-for-pc-in-2025
Use H2 headings for all major sections of your article. Use H3 headings for subsections within an H2 section. Never skip heading levels (no jumping from H2 to H4). Never use headings just for style. Every H2 must introduce a meaningful section and ideally contain a secondary or related keyword naturally. A standard 1200-word article should have 4 to 6 H2 headings. H3 headings are optional but useful for step-by-step content.
Primary keyword density should sit between 1.0% and 2.0% of total word count. Do not exceed 2.5%. Place the primary keyword in the first 100 words of the article, in at least one H2 heading, in the meta title, in the meta description, and in the image alt text of the featured image. Secondary keywords should appear naturally throughout the body without forcing them. Keyword stuffing will result in immediate rejection under Google spam policies.
Keyword density target: 1.0% to 2.0% Hard limit: 2.5%
The primary keyword must appear within the first 100 words of the article body. This signals topical relevance to search engines immediately. It should feel natural, not forced. Avoid starting articles with the keyword as the very first word — work it into the first one or two sentences naturally instead.
Use related and semantic keywords throughout the article to build topical depth. If your article is about “action games for PC” then related terms like “best PC action titles”, “top action games download”, “PC gaming action genre”, and “single-player action games” should appear naturally. Google uses semantic analysis so using varied related language improves topical authority significantly.
Any article over 1000 words must include a table of contents after the introduction. The table of contents should list all H2 headings with anchor links so readers can jump to any section. This improves user experience, reduces bounce rate, and Google often uses table of contents entries for sitelinks in search results.
Internal and External Linking Rules
Link PolicyEvery article must include a minimum of 2 and a maximum of 5 internal links to other relevant F95Zone pages or articles. Internal links must use descriptive anchor text that tells the reader and search engines what the linked page is about. Never use “click here” or “read more” as anchor text. Internal links should point to pages that are genuinely related to the current article topic.
Minimum internal links: 2 Maximum internal links: 5
Every article must include 1 to 3 external links pointing to high-authority sources. Acceptable external link sources include official game developer sites, Wikipedia, major gaming publications such as IGN, Kotaku, or PCGamer, and official Google documentation when referencing SEO or policy topics. External links must open in a new tab and use rel=”noopener noreferrer” for security. Never link to low-quality sites, link farms, or direct competitor gaming platforms.
Minimum external links: 1 Maximum external links: 3
Anchor text must be descriptive, natural, and contextually relevant. The anchor text should give the reader a clear idea of what they will find on the linked page. Avoid exact-match anchor text used repetitively across multiple links in one article as this appears manipulative to Google. Mix exact-match, phrase-match, and branded anchor text naturally throughout the article.
Affiliate links must be disclosed clearly at the top of the article with a statement such as “this article contains affiliate links.” Sponsored links must carry the rel=”sponsored” attribute. Undisclosed affiliate or sponsored links violate Google’s link spam policies and may result in a manual penalty against the entire site. Writers who add undisclosed commercial links will be permanently removed from the contributor program.
Check every link in your article before submitting. All links must be live and point to the correct destination page. Do not link to pages that redirect multiple times. Do not link to pages that return a 404 error. Submitting articles with broken links delays publishing and reflects poorly on the contributor.
Image Requirements and Specifications
Image PolicyImages are a critical ranking factor. Google uses image file names, alt text, size, and format to understand page content. All image requirements below are mandatory. Articles submitted without correct image specifications will be returned for corrections.
| Image Type | Recommended Size | Max File Size | Format | Minimum Required |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Featured Image | 1200 x 628 px | 150 KB | WebP or JPEG | 1 per article (mandatory) |
| In-Body Images | 800 x 450 px | 100 KB | WebP or PNG | 1 per 500 words |
| Screenshots | 1280 x 720 px minimum | 200 KB | PNG or WebP | As needed for guides |
| Infographics | 800 x 1200 px | 250 KB | WebP or PNG | Optional but recommended |
| Comparison Tables (image) | 900 x 500 px | 120 KB | WebP or PNG | Optional |
| Thumbnails | 400 x 300 px | 50 KB | WebP or JPEG | Optional |
Every image file name must describe the image content using hyphens between words and include a relevant keyword where natural. Never submit images named “image1.jpg”, “screenshot.png”, or “IMG_4832.jpg”. Google crawls image file names as part of image SEO. A good file name looks like this: best-rpg-games-pc-2025.webp
Every image in the article must have a descriptive alt text attribute. Alt text tells Google what the image shows and is critical for image search rankings and accessibility compliance. Alt text should be 5 to 15 words, describe the image accurately, and include a keyword where natural. Do not keyword stuff alt text. Do not repeat the same alt text on multiple images in the same article.
Good example: player character fighting a boss in action RPG game Bad example: rpg games rpg games best rpg 2025
Google recommends WebP format for all web images because it delivers smaller file sizes with the same visual quality compared to JPEG or PNG. Submit images in WebP format wherever possible. JPEG is acceptable for photographs. PNG is acceptable for screenshots with text. Never submit BMP, TIFF, GIF (unless animated), or uncompressed image formats.
All images must be royalty-free, original screenshots, or images you have legal rights to use. Acceptable sources include your own screenshots, Unsplash, Pexels, Pixabay, and official press kit images from game developers. Never use Google Images search results as image sources. Never use images from other gaming websites without explicit written permission. Using copyrighted images without a license violates copyright law and Google’s content policies.
Compress all images before including them in your submission. Uncompressed images slow down page load speed which directly harms Core Web Vitals scores and Google rankings. Use tools such as Squoosh, TinyPNG, or Compressor.io to reduce file sizes without visible quality loss. Target under 100 KB for all in-body images and under 150 KB for featured images.
Every article must include at least 1 featured image and 1 in-body image. For articles over 1500 words, include at least 3 images placed logically throughout the content at natural reading breaks. For complete game walkthroughs or guides, include a screenshot for every major step or section being described.
Minimum for standard article: 2 images Minimum for articles over 1500 words: 3 images

Google Content and Spam Policies
Mandatory ComplianceGoogle policy violations do not only affect the individual article. A single spam policy violation can trigger a site-wide manual action that harms the entire F95Zone domain. Writers are personally responsible for ensuring their content complies with every policy listed below.
Google’s Helpful Content system rewards content written for people and penalises content created primarily to rank in search engines. Before submitting ask yourself whether your article would exist and be useful even if search engines did not exist. If the honest answer is no then rewrite it with the reader’s needs as the primary goal. The Helpful Content guidelines state that pages should provide a satisfying experience that leaves readers feeling they got what they came for.
Official reference: developers.google.com/search/docs/fundamentals/creating-helpful-content
Google’s spam policies explicitly prohibit the following practices. Keyword stuffing which means loading text with keywords in a way that is unnatural or unhelpful. Cloaking which means showing different content to search engines than to users. Hidden text or links which means making content invisible to users but visible to crawlers. Automatically generated content which means text produced by software without meaningful human review or editing. Scraped content which means copying or paraphrasing content from other sites. Link spam which means building links through schemes or undisclosed payments.
Official reference: developers.google.com/search/docs/essentials/spam-policies
Google does not ban all AI content. Google bans AI content created primarily to manipulate search rankings rather than help users. F95Zone’s policy is stricter than Google’s minimum standard. We require that the primary author is a human with real gaming experience who uses AI only as an editing assistant. The author must be able to personally verify every claim in their article. Articles that contain demonstrably AI-generated phrasing patterns, hallucinated facts, or generic non-specific language will be rejected.
While writers do not control the technical side of the site, your content choices directly affect page experience signals. Large uncompressed images slow Largest Contentful Paint. Excessive embedded videos affect Cumulative Layout Shift. By following image compression requirements and avoiding unnecessary embeds, writers contribute to the overall Core Web Vitals health of the page. Google uses these signals as direct ranking factors.
Official reference: web.dev/vitals
All content must comply with Google Search Essentials which covers technical requirements, spam policies, and key best practices. The key best practices section states that Google recommends creating content that uses words that people would use to search for your content, ensuring content is easily accessible to Googlebot, and providing accurate and helpful information. Violations of these fundamentals risk removal from the Google Search index entirely.
Official reference: developers.google.com/search/docs/essentials
Google’s link spam policies state that any links that are intended to manipulate rankings in Google Search results may be considered link spam. This includes buying or selling links that pass PageRank, excessive link exchanges, and using automated programs to create links. Writers must not add commercial links, affiliate links, or links to client websites without prior editorial approval. Undisclosed paid links are a serious violation that can trigger manual actions.
Official reference: developers.google.com/search/docs/essentials/spam-policies#link-spam
Schema Markup and Structured Data
Rich ResultsAll blog posts and articles published on F95Zone receive Article schema markup automatically by our editorial team. As a writer you need to ensure your article includes a clearly defined author name, a publication date, a clear article title, and a featured image with the correct dimensions. These elements are required for valid Article schema which helps Google display author information and article details in search results.
If your article includes a Frequently Asked Questions section with questions and answers, format it clearly with each question as a heading and each answer as a paragraph below it. This allows our team to add FAQPage schema to your article which can result in expanded FAQ entries appearing directly in Google search results, increasing your article’s visibility without needing to rank higher. Include 3 to 5 genuine questions that your target reader would ask.
For step-by-step gaming guides, format each step as a clearly numbered section with a heading and a description. This allows our team to apply HowTo schema to the article which enables Google to display the steps directly in search results as rich results. Each step should be self-contained, clearly numbered, and written in active voice starting with a verb such as “open”, “select”, “click”, or “navigate”.
If you are submitting a game review, include a clearly defined overall rating score out of 10 with specific sub-scores for categories such as gameplay, graphics, story, and replayability. Present the rating visually in the article so our team can apply Review or AggregateRating schema. Valid review schema can result in star ratings appearing next to your article in Google search results which significantly increases click-through rates.
Readability and User Experience
UX StandardsAim for a Flesch Reading Ease score of 60 or above. This corresponds to plain English that is easy for most people to read. Use short sentences of 15 to 20 words on average. Use simple words where complex ones are unnecessary. Avoid writing sentences that stack multiple clauses together. Tools such as Hemingway Editor and Yoast SEO’s readability checker can measure your Flesch score before submission.
Target Flesch score: 60 and above Average sentence length: 15 to 20 words
Use transition words throughout your article to improve flow and help readers move naturally from one idea to the next. Words and phrases such as “in addition”, “as a result”, “on the other hand”, “for example”, “in summary”, and “this means that” improve coherence. Aim for at least 30% of sentences to include a transition word or phrase. Articles with poor flow feel disjointed and reduce the time readers spend on page.
Over 60% of F95Zone’s readers access content on mobile devices. Write with mobile reading in mind. Keep sentences short. Keep paragraphs to a maximum of 3 to 4 lines when viewed on a standard mobile screen. Avoid very long unbroken blocks of text. Use subheadings frequently to give mobile readers visual anchors as they scroll through the article.
Every article should guide the reader toward a next step at the end. This could be inviting them to read a related article, try a game you recommended, leave a comment with their experience, or explore the F95Zone games library. A clear call to action keeps readers engaged with the site and reduces bounce rate which is a positive user experience signal for Google.
